Pros

talented, creative, sharp, collegial, hardworking colleagues potential to create high-quality content opportunities to collaborate (within teams)

Cons

lack of leadership / clear shared vision brands asked to pivot again and again, without clear strategy appearance of top-down confusion about the company's trajectory very siloed across brands, even within related content groups low transparency outside of one's immediate work group low morale
